Geometric Proofs: The Hardest Part of Geometry Class

Two-column proofs are where many students lose marks. The challenge is not just knowing a theorem — it is knowing which theorem to apply and how to state it precisely. Our geometric proof solver identifies the applicable postulate (SSS, SAS, ASA, AAS) or theorem (CPCTC, Alternate Interior Angles, Reflexive Property) and produces a properly formatted proof with every statement and reason in sequence.

Coordinate Geometry: The Bridge Between Algebra and Geometry

Coordinate geometry problems require both algebraic manipulation and geometric intuition. Our solver handles the distance formula, midpoint formula, slope calculations, and the equation of a line — including problems involving parallel or perpendicular lines. Coordinate proofs, where you must verify geometric properties using coordinates, are also fully supported.
